WebFeb 3, 2024 · Using Learning Modalities. The four widely accepted learning modalities (or modes) are known by the acronym VARK: Visual, Auditory, Reading/Writing, and Kinesthetic. They are sometimes inaccurately referred to as “learning styles” which implies that each learner has a “style” of learning that should be maximized in all learning situations. Individuals with a reading and writing learning style like to see written words. They learn by taking notes and rereading them ... fish coconut soupWebIf you are a Read/Write Learner then you are the type of learner who prefers to use lists, titles, notes and headings, as well as choosing to use bullet points and dictionaries.
